Hi all, I’m doubting on what ski to pick for a 2 ski quiver. I have a line vision 108 as my touring/pow ski. But I want to buy a ski for resort and overall shredding. I ski 10 percent park and 90 percent resort when in the resort. But, I do ski playfull on the mountain hitting all sort of kickers and side hits, do not do many rails in the park mostly jumps. I was thinking of buying the arv 96 or faction ct 1.0 since I found a good deal but I’m nor sure though. Does anybody have any advice? I ski in europe

I took the touring bindings off my visions and put my pivots on. Mother fuckin great ass fun time as a resort ski. Probably the most fun ski I've ever had in a resort
I have a new touring binding coming and I'm likely just gunna get another vision 108 lmao
So honestly dog, I don't think having two of the same ski for different purposes is all that ridiculous.
SO im just gunna throw it out there to get another vision 108 if you like how it skis
Another edit to answer your question, the arv96 would be a stellar compliment, I'd also say to look into the 106. Wide while narrow enough for everyday, and has a pretty similar feel to the vision imo
